<title>Abstract</title> <p> In several pathogenic bacteria, including <italic>Vibrio</italic> species, the filament of the bacterial flagellum is encased by a membranous sheath, an extension of the bacterial outer membrane. It has been proposed that having sheathed flagella permit bacteria to evade an immune response against flagellar components, suggesting a role in virulence. However, the molecular details o...
